Summary

This panel discussion, moderated by Dr. Poonam Joshi, focuses on current and emerging practices for managing the neck in oral cavity squamous cell carcinoma. The panelists, Drs. Vipin, Amit, and Arjun, discuss key controversies including ideal imaging for N0 neck, elective versus therapeutic neck dissection, the role of in-continuity neck dissection, management of contralateral neck, and the status of sentinel node biopsy. They agree that imaging is primarily dictated by the primary tumor, with CT for bone involvement and MRI for soft tissue, and PET-CT for bulky or lower neck nodes. The D’Cruz trial is highlighted as establishing the benefit of elective neck dissection for N0 neck, though depth of invasion may influence decisions for very thin tumors. The panel generally favors elective neck dissection for all N0 oral cavity cancers, with some consideration for sentinel node biopsy in thin tumors. In-continuity neck dissection is not routinely performed, but may be considered for compartmental resections. Non-surgical management is rarely recommended, with surgery being the preferred modality. The discussion underscores the importance of elective neck dissection to avoid the morbidity of therapeutic dissection for advanced nodal disease.

Key Moments

Cited Sources

  • D'Cruz et al. Elective versus therapeutic neck dissection in node-negative oral cancer (N Engl J Med 2015) — Cited as the key randomized trial establishing the benefit of elective neck dissection.
  • Hutcherson et al. (same trial) - survival benefit in early tumors — Cited to support elective neck dissection even in early tumors.
  • Meta-analysis by De Bondt et al. (2007) on imaging accuracy — Cited as showing high accuracy of ultrasound-guided FNA but criticized for including N+ necks.
  • Study by Sora and Pankaser showing low sensitivity of US-guided FNA in N0 neck — Cited to highlight limitations of imaging in N0 neck.
  • European Archives of Oto-Rhino-Laryngology (2021) review comparing imaging modalities — Cited to show wide range of sensitivity/specificity across studies.
  • Shah et al. (1981) on patterns of cervical lymph node metastasis — Cited as foundational for understanding lymphatic drainage patterns.
  • Gopalakrishnan Iyer et al. randomized study comparing surgery vs chemoradiotherapy — Cited to show surgery is superior for oral cavity cancers.

Concurring Sources

  • D'Cruz et al. (2015) NEJM — Supports elective neck dissection for N0 oral cavity cancer.
  • Hutcherson et al. (2016) JAMA Otolaryngology — Shows survival benefit of elective neck dissection even in early tumors.

Dissenting Sources

  • De Bondt et al. (2007) meta-analysis on imaging — The panel criticizes this meta-analysis for including N+ necks, leading to overestimation of imaging accuracy.
